We are looking to appoint an experienced and highly motivated Learning Support Assistant to join a dedicated Junior School based in Hook from September. The successful applicant will be required to join a strong, supportive team of support staff to support teaching and learning of all children of all abilities in KS2. The role will involve you teaching whole classes on occasions and supporting pupils’ learning in a range of subjects also working with individual pupils and small groups. Your support will extend into lunchtimes covering lunchtime duties.
Requirements:
- An enhanced child only DBS on the update service or willing to obtain one.
- Contact references covering the last 24 months and any schools worked at in the last 10 years.
- An up to date CV outlining career history.
- Proof of ID and two proofs of address
The successful candidate will have:
- Recent successful experience as an LSA in Key Stage 2 or working with children
- GCSE English and Maths (or equivalent) grade C or above
- Experience in or confidence to cover classes when necessary, with any KS2 year group
- A clear understanding of assessment for learning in order to feedback and respond effectively to pupil learning
- Excellent positive behaviour management skills
- A positive attitude and be flexible to the demands of the role and the needs of the school
- The skills to work independently and with initiative
- The ability to plan, evaluate pupils' progress and adapt lesson plans when necessary
- Acute self-awareness, emotional intelligence and the ability to work well as part of a team
- Strong understanding of safeguarding procedures and confidentiality
